I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JPA Java Discussion :

JAVA/JDB/JPA Suppression impossible


Sujet :

JPA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é
    Homme Profil pro
    Administrateur de base de données
    Inscrit en
    Février 2015
    Messages
    408
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 66
    Localisation : France, Côte d'Or (Bourgogne)

    Informations professionnelles :
    Activité : Administrateur de base de données
    Secteur : Service public

    Informations forums :
    Inscription : Février 2015
    Messages : 408
    Par défaut JAVA/JDB/JPA Suppression impossible
    Bonjour,

    Dans une application java/web, j'utilise la base JDB et JPA pour la persistance.

    Je ne parviens pas à supprimer des enregistrements.

    Je n'ai aucune erreur, mais mon code n'effectue rien !

    MERCI pour votre aide.

    Voici mon code :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    @Stateless
    public class ParametreFacade extends AbstractFacade<Parametre> {
    
        @PersistenceContext(unitName = "WebJODPU")
        private EntityManager em;
    
        @Override
        protected EntityManager getEntityManager() {
            return em;
        }
    
        public ParametreFacade() {
            super(Parametre.class);
        }
    ...
    ...
        public void supprimerParametre(Parametre parametre) {
    
            try {
    
                em.remove(parametre);
    
            } catch (Exception e) {
            }
        }
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    @ManagedBean
    @ApplicationScoped
    public class TableauBordManagerBean implements Serializable {
    
        @EJB
        private ParametreFacade parametreFacade;
        private List<Parametre> listeParametre;
    ...
    ...
        public void enregistrerTableauBordGroupe() {
    
            for (int i = 0; i < getListeParametre().size(); i++) {
                
                getParametreFacade().supprimerParametre(getListeParametre().get(i));
    
            }

  2. #2
    Rédacteur/Modérateur
    Avatar de andry.aime
    Homme Profil pro
    Inscrit en
    Septembre 2007
    Messages
    8 391
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Ile Maurice

    Informations forums :
    Inscription : Septembre 2007
    Messages : 8 391
    Par défaut
    Citation Envoyé par denisduval75 Voir le message
    Je n'ai aucune erreur, mais mon code n'effectue rien !
    ...
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
     
            try {
     
                em.remove(parametre);
     
            } catch (Exception e) {
            }
        }
    Parce qu'il faut afficher les erreurs dans le block cacth
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
     
            try {
     
                em.remove(parametre);
     
            } catch (Exception e) {
               e.printStackTrace();
            }
        }

  3. #3
    Membre éclairé
    Homme Profil pro
    Administrateur de base de données
    Inscrit en
    Février 2015
    Messages
    408
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 66
    Localisation : France, Côte d'Or (Bourgogne)

    Informations professionnelles :
    Activité : Administrateur de base de données
    Secteur : Service public

    Informations forums :
    Inscription : Février 2015
    Messages : 408
    Par défaut
    Ok ca marche. Merci

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[XP] Suppression impossible imprimante réseau
    Par Myogtha dans le forum Windows XP
    Réponses: 4
    Dernier message: 14/11/2006, 13h26
  2. Réponses: 3
    Dernier message: 19/05/2006, 20h38
  3. suppression impossible de fichier
    Par gdpasmini dans le forum Windows
    Réponses: 12
    Dernier message: 27/04/2006, 15h36
  4. Interblocage -> suppression impossible
    Par echataig dans le forum PostgreSQL
    Réponses: 1
    Dernier message: 26/04/2006, 14h20
  5. Suppression impossible d'un fichier avec unlink
    Par oli-ola dans le forum Langage
    Réponses: 11
    Dernier message: 04/01/2006, 13h58

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o